I an looking for a studio on the North shore to put a band into for a few days tracking, it needs to have a good drum room. I am not so worried about outboard as I have rolling racks with 18 Neve 1073's, Peach Savannah rack, a bunch of 1176's etc, in fact I have outboard coming out my ears, so the main issue is somewhere to set up a hefty drum kit in a room that sounds good, and a reasonable desk for monitoring. I have never worked anywhere on the North side, I looked around on the net and there seems to be dozens of studios, but I assume most are small project studios.

Does anyone have any suggestions as to good rooms over there?
